For this case we must find an expression equivalent to:

(\frac {4 ^ {\frac {5} {4}} * 4 ^ {\frac {1} {4}}} {4 ^ {\frac {1} {2}}})^{{\frac { 1} {2}}

By definition of multiplication of powers of equal base we have that the same base is placed and the exponents are added:

(\frac {4 ^ {\frac {5 + 1} {4}}} {4 ^ {\frac {1} {2}}}) ^ {\frac {1} {2}} =\\(\frac {4 ^ {\frac {6} {4}}} {4 ^ {\frac {1} {2}}}) ^ {\frac {1} {2}} =\\(\frac {4 ^ {\frac {3} {2}}} {4 ^ {\frac {1} {2}}}) ^ {\frac {1} {2}} =

By definition of division of powers of the same base we have that the same base is placed and the exponents are subtracted:

(4 ^ {\frac {3} {2} - \frac {1} {2}})^{\frac{1}{2}}

(4 ^ {\frac {3-1} {2}})^{{\frac {1} {2}} =

(4 ^ {\frac {2} {2}})^{{\frac {1} {2}} =

(4^1) ^ {\frac {1} {2}} =

By definition of power properties we have to:

(a ^ n) ^ m = a ^{ n * m}

Then, the expression is reduced to:

4 ^ {\frac {1} {2}}

Answer:

4 ^ {\frac {1} {2}}

Eight beads are strung in a necklace with a clasp, how many ways<br> can the beads be arranged?
Elena L [17]

Answer:

Number of total arrangement of beads = 2,520

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

Number of beads in necklace = 8 beads

Find:

Number of total arrangement of beads

Computation:

Changing beads is a cyclic permutation,

So,

Formula to find number of total arrangement in cyclic permutation

(n-1)!/2 , where n = number of item

So,

(n-1)!/2

Number of total arrangement of beads = (8-1)!/2

Number of total arrangement of beads = (7)!/2

Number of total arrangement of beads = (7 x 6 x 5 x 4 x 3 x 2 x 1) / 2

Number of total arrangement of beads = 5,040 / 2

Number of total arrangement of beads = 2,520
